当前位置:首页 > 网站代码 > 正文内容

如何下载mysql以及安装,轻松上手,MySQL下载与安装指南

wzgly1个月前 (07-28)网站代码1
下载MySQL及安装步骤如下:,1. 访问MySQL官网(https://www.mysql.com/downloads/)。,2. 选择合适的MySQL版本和安装包类型(如社区版、Windows、Linux等)。,3. 点击“Download”按钮,选择下载链接。,4. 下载完成后,打开安装包。,5. 运行安装程序,选择“Standard Server”或“Developer Default”。,6. 根据提示完成安装过程,包括设置root用户密码。,7. 安装完成后,通过命令行运行mysql命令,进入MySQL。,8. 若需要连接MySQL服务器,可使用命令mysql -h 主机名 -u 用户名 -p

如何下载MySQL以及安装——新手指南

用户解答: 大家好,我是一名编程新手,最近想学习数据库管理,听说MySQL是一个不错的选择,但是我对如何下载和安装MySQL一窍不通,请问有人能告诉我具体步骤吗?非常感谢!

下面,我将为大家详细讲解如何下载和安装MySQL,让新手也能轻松上手。

如何下载mysql以及安装

一:MySQL下载

  1. 访问官方网站:你需要访问MySQL的官方网站(https://www.mysql.com/),这是获取官方版本MySQL的可靠途径。
  2. 选择版本:在官网上,你可以看到多个版本的MySQL,包括社区版和企业版,对于新手来说,社区版(MySQL Community Server)是免费且功能丰富的选择。
  3. 下载:找到社区版后,选择适合你操作系统的版本(如Windows、Linux、macOS等),然后点击下载按钮。
  4. 保存文件:下载完成后,将安装文件保存在一个容易找到的位置。

二:MySQL安装

  1. 解压文件:如果你下载的是压缩包,首先需要解压文件,在Windows上,你可以使用WinRAR等工具进行解压;在Linux或macOS上,可以使用tar命令。
  2. 配置环境变量:在某些操作系统中,你需要将MySQL的bin目录添加到系统环境变量中,以便在任何位置都能通过命令行启动MySQL。
    • Windows:右键点击“此电脑”或“我的电脑”,选择“属性”,然后点击“高级系统设置”,在“系统属性”窗口中,点击“环境变量”,在“系统变量”中找到Path变量,编辑并添加MySQL的bin目录路径。
    • Linux/macOS:打开终端,编辑.bashrc.zshrc文件,添加export PATH=$PATH:/path/to/mysql/bin,然后保存并关闭文件。
  3. 启动MySQL服务:在命令行中,输入mysql命令,如果成功连接到MySQL,说明安装成功。
  4. 设置root密码:为了安全起见,你需要为root用户设置一个密码,在命令行中,输入mysql_secure_installation,然后按照提示操作。

三:MySQL配置

  1. 配置文件:MySQL的配置文件通常位于/etc/mysql/my.cnf(Linux)或C:\Program Files\MySQL\MySQL Server X.X\my.ini(Windows)。
  2. 修改配置:根据需要修改配置文件,例如设置字符集、日志级别等。
  3. 重启MySQL服务:修改配置后,需要重启MySQL服务以使更改生效。

四:MySQL使用

  1. 连接数据库:使用命令行工具连接到MySQL,例如mysql -u username -p
  2. 创建数据库:在MySQL中创建一个新的数据库,使用CREATE DATABASE database_name;命令。
  3. 创建表:在数据库中创建一个新表,使用CREATE TABLE table_name (column1 type1, column2 type2, ...);命令。
  4. 插入数据:向表中插入数据,使用INSERT INTO table_name (column1, column2, ...) VALUES (value1, value2, ...);命令。

五:MySQL维护

  1. 备份:定期备份你的数据库,以防数据丢失,可以使用mysqldump工具进行备份。
  2. 优化:定期检查和优化数据库,以提高性能。
  3. 更新:保持MySQL的更新,以获得新功能和安全补丁。

通过以上步骤,你就可以成功下载、安装并开始使用MySQL了,希望这篇指南对你有所帮助!

其他相关扩展阅读资料参考文献:

选择适合的MySQL版本

  1. 明确操作系统兼容性
    根据当前系统选择对应的MySQL版本,如Windows需下载Windows版本,Linux需选择对应发行版的包。避免因版本不匹配导致安装失败
  2. 区分社区版与企业版
    社区版(MySQL Community Server)免费,适合学习和轻量级应用;企业版(MySQL Enterprise Server)需付费,提供高级功能和企业级支持。推荐新手从社区版开始
  3. 确认架构类型
    选择32位或64位版本时,需与系统架构一致。64位版本性能更优,且兼容性更强,除非有特殊需求,否则优先选择64位。

下载MySQL的正确途径

  1. 通过官网获取最新版本
    访问MySQL官方下载页面,选择“Download”按钮,确保下载的是官方认证的稳定版本。官网下载可避免第三方软件包的安全风险
  2. 使用镜像站点加速下载
    若官网下载速度较慢,可选择国内镜像站点(如华为云、阿里云)进行下载,但需注意验证文件哈希值是否一致,防止文件被篡改。
  3. 区分安装包格式
    Windows系统可选择MSI安装包(自动安装)或ZIP压缩包(手动安装);Linux系统通常通过.deb或.rpm包安装。ZIP包需自行配置环境,适合高级用户

安装MySQL的核心步骤

如何下载mysql以及安装
  1. 运行安装向导并接受许可协议
    安装过程中需勾选“I accept the license terms”,否则无法继续。此步骤常被忽略,导致安装中断
  2. 配置MySQL服务参数
    在安装向导中,需设置root用户密码、选择是否将MySQL作为服务安装、指定数据存储路径等。数据目录建议设置为独立分区以提升性能
  3. 初始化数据库并启动服务
    安装完成后,通过命令行运行mysqld --initialize初始化数据库,随后启动MySQL服务。Windows系统可通过“服务”管理器启动,Linux系统使用systemctl start mysql

优化MySQL的安装配置

  1. 修改配置文件调整性能
    编辑my.inimy.cnf文件,调整max_connectionsinnodb_buffer_pool_size等参数。性能优化需根据服务器硬件配置灵活调整
  2. 设置防火墙规则允许远程访问
    若需远程连接MySQL,需在防火墙中开放3306端口。Windows系统可通过“高级安全Windows防火墙”添加入站规则,Linux系统使用ufw allow 3306
  3. 配置用户权限与数据库访问
    登录MySQL后,执行G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'密码' WITH GRANT OPTION;命令,允许远程访问。此操作需谨慎,避免安全漏洞

验证安装与常见问题排查

  1. 检查MySQL服务状态
    通过命令行输入net start(Windows)或systemctl status mysql(Linux)确认服务是否正常运行。服务未启动是连接失败的常见原因
  2. 测试数据库连接
    使用mysql -u root -p命令登录,输入密码后若出现提示符(如mysql>),说明安装成功。若提示“Access denied”,需检查用户权限配置
  3. 解决安装后无法启动的问题
    若服务启动失败,检查日志文件(Windows在data目录下,Linux在/var/log/mysql),排查错误信息。常见问题包括端口冲突、数据目录权限不足或依赖库缺失
  4. 处理端口占用冲突
    若3306端口被其他程序占用,可通过修改my.ini中的port参数或使用netstat -ano(Windows)/lsof -i :3306(Linux)查找占用进程。端口冲突会导致连接异常
  5. 修复安装后的权限问题
    若无法通过root用户登录,需重置密码: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码';权限问题可能由安装时未正确设置导致

安装后的基础操作建议

  1. 安装MySQL Workbench工具
    通过MySQL Workbench官网下载图形化管理工具,方便后续数据库设计与管理。Workbench支持多种数据库操作,推荐搭配使用
  2. 配置环境变量简化命令行操作
    将MySQL的bin目录添加到系统PATH变量中,可直接在命令行输入mysql命令。环境变量配置可避免频繁输入完整路径
  3. 定期更新MySQL版本
    官方会定期发布安全补丁和新功能,建议通过mysql -V检查版本号,使用yum update mysql(Linux)或Windows更新工具保持版本最新。过时版本可能面临安全风险
  4. 备份配置文件与数据目录
    定期备份my.inidata目录,防止因误操作或系统故障导致数据丢失。备份是保障数据安全的重要措施
  5. 学习基础SQL语法
    安装完成后,建议通过SELECT VERSION();SHOW DATABASES;等命令熟悉MySQL操作。掌握基础语法有助于快速上手数据库管理


MySQL作为开源数据库的代表,其下载与安装流程虽需细致操作,但遵循上述步骤可显著降低出错概率。无论是新手还是开发者,掌握正确的安装方法和配置技巧,都是高效使用MySQL的第一步,通过合理选择版本、规范下载途径、科学配置参数以及及时排查问题,用户能够快速构建稳定的数据库环境,为后续开发工作打下坚实基础。

如何下载mysql以及安装

扫描二维码推送至手机访问。

版权声明:本文由码界编程网发布,如需转载请注明出处。

本文链接:http://b2b.dropc.cn/wzdm/17049.html

分享给朋友:

“如何下载mysql以及安装,轻松上手,MySQL下载与安装指南” 的相关文章

css是什么技术,探索CSS,网页布局与美化的核心技术

css是什么技术,探索CSS,网页布局与美化的核心技术

CSS(层叠样式表)是一种用于描述HTML或XML文档样式的样式表语言,它通过定义字体、颜色、布局等样式规则,使网页内容在浏览器中呈现出美观的视觉效果,CSS可以独立于HTML文档,提高网页的可维护性和重用性,实现页面布局和样式的分离,通过层叠机制,CSS允许开发者组合多个样式表,以实现复杂的样式效...

ftp是什么意思,FTP,文件传输协议全称解析

ftp是什么意思,FTP,文件传输协议全称解析

FTP,即文件传输协议(File Transfer Protocol),是一种用于在网络上进行文件传输的标准网络协议,它允许用户在计算机之间进行文件的上传和下载操作,广泛应用于互联网和局域网环境中,FTP使用TCP/IP协议,确保文件传输的可靠性和效率,支持多种文件类型和传输模式。用户提问:FTP是...

html网站源码免费,免费HTML网站源码下载大全

html网站源码免费,免费HTML网站源码下载大全

提供HTML网站源码免费下载服务,涵盖多种风格的网页模板,用户可轻松获取并应用于个人或商业项目,无需付费,源码支持自定义,方便快速搭建个人网站或企业网页。探索“HTML网站源码免费”的奥秘 用户解答: 嗨,大家好!最近我在网上看到了很多关于“HTML网站源码免费”的信息,但是我对这个话题还有一些...

excel随机生成范围内数字,Excel技巧,如何随机生成指定范围内的数字

excel随机生成范围内数字,Excel技巧,如何随机生成指定范围内的数字

在Excel中,可以通过以下方法随机生成指定范围内的数字:1. 选择单元格;2. 输入公式“=RANDBETWEEN(最小值, 最大值)”;3. 按下Enter键,该公式会生成一个介于最小值和最大值之间的随机整数,每次打开Excel文件或刷新工作表时,生成的数字会发生变化。 大家好,我最近在使用E...

jsp编程,JSP编程技巧与实战

jsp编程,JSP编程技巧与实战

JSP(JavaServer Pages)是一种动态网页技术,允许开发者在HTML页面中嵌入Java代码,实现服务器端逻辑处理,通过JSP,开发者可以创建交互式网页,利用Java的强大功能进行数据处理和业务逻辑实现,JSP页面由HTML内容和嵌入的Java代码组成,通过Servlet引擎执行,生成H...

html的中文含义,HTML基础,了解中文含义与结构

html的中文含义,HTML基础,了解中文含义与结构

HTML的中文含义是“超文本标记语言”,它是一种用于创建网页的标准标记语言,通过使用一系列标签(Tag)对网页中的文本、图片等内容进行描述和格式化,使网页在浏览器中正确显示,HTML是构建网页的基础,是互联网上信息交流的基石。HTML的中文含义 嗨,大家好!今天我来和大家聊聊HTML这个话题,相信...